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Klaus Reichenecker
Hallo Udo, ich komme damit leider nicht weiter, bei "make" kommt dann: avr-gcc -Wall -W -Wno-unused-parameter -Wno-sign-compare -Wno-char-subscripts -g -Os -std=gnu99 -fdata-sections -ffunction-sections -funsigned-char -funsigned-bitfields -fpack-struct -fshort-enums -mcall-prologues -fshort-

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Udo1
Am 19.06.2012 18:01, schrieb Klaus Reichenecker: -mmcu=atmega644 -I Wo muss ich denn die Variablen deklarieren ? Welche CPU hast du denn genau? Die ATmega644 oder eine ATmega644P? Die 644 hat nur einen UART, die 644P zwei. Für die 644 müsste die Zeile so heißen: UCSR0C = (1

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Klaus Reichenecker
Hallo Udo, vielen Dank, es läuft jetzt, ich habe in der Tat nur einen 644 ohne P. Leider läuft es aber nur theoretisch. Das Ganze soll ja am Ende mit einer Viessmann-Heizung komunizieren, diese ist wohl vom Timing her kritisch, es kommt keine Kommunikation zu Stande, bzw. erst nach mehreren V

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Udo1
Am 19.06.2012 21:15, schrieb Klaus Reichenecker: soll ja am Ende mit einer Viessmann-Heizung komunizieren bist du denn sicher, dass das Frameformat so stimmt? Weil 8E2 ist eher ungewöhnlich. Welche Baudrate brauchst du und mit welcher Taktfrequenz taktest du den ATmega? Am Adapter zur Heizung

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Udo1
usart.h für 4800 8E2 Sorry, man sollte die Überschrift lesen... :) Trotzdem, bei welcher Taktfrequenz des ATmega? Gruß Udo ___ Ethersex-devel mailing list Ethersex-devel@list.zerties.org https://list.zerties.org/cgi-bin/mailman/listinfo/ethersex-dev

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Klaus Reichenecker
Hallo Udo, ich brauche 8E2 , mein 644 ist mit 16 MHz getaktet Macht die Taktrate einen Unterschied für die serielle Schnittstelle ? Das Ganze läuft über einen optischen Diagnose-Adapter, der vorne aufs Gerät gesteckt wird, in den Power- und Error-LEDs sind zusätzlich Infrarot Empfangs- und Sende

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Ralf Löhmer
Hallo zusammen, vielleicht hilfts weiter: http://openv.wikispaces.com/ rl Am 19.06.2012 22:13, schrieb Klaus Reichenecker: > Hallo Udo, > > ich brauche 8E2 , mein 644 ist mit 16 MHz getaktet > Macht die Taktrate einen Unterschied für die serielle Schnittstelle ? > > Das Ganze läuft über einen opti

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Marian Kerler
Am 19.06.2012 22:13, schrieb Klaus Reichenecker: > Hallo Udo, > > ich brauche 8E2 , mein 644 ist mit 16 MHz getaktet > Macht die Taktrate einen Unterschied für die serielle Schnittstelle ? > > Das Ganze läuft über einen optischen Diagnose-Adapter, der vorne aufs Gerät > gesteckt wird, in den Powe

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Klaus Reichenecker
Hallo Marian, das ist eine gute Frage, habe heute mal kurz den Stecker geöffnet, weil ich ein Nullmodemkabel male-male brauchte, und schauen wollte ob ich mir wirklich die Mühe machen soll, alle Leitungen anzulöten. Darin ist eine SMD-Platine, alle relevanten Pins gehen irgendwo hin, ich habe dan

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Udo1
Am 19.06.2012 23:18, schrieb Klaus Reichenecker: mein 644 ist mit 16 MHz getaktet Ok, das macht eine Fehlerate von 0,2%, also unerheblich. Gruß Udo ___ Ethersex-devel mailing list Ethersex-devel@list.zerties.org https://list.zerties.org/cgi-bin/mai

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Klaus Reichenecker
Du meinst es müsste theoretisch mit dem was Du mir geschickt hast funktionieren ? Hat hier jemand die Kommunikation Ehersex-Vitodens am laufen ? Grüße Klaus - Original Message - From: "Udo1" To: Sent: Tuesday, June 19, 2012 11:28 PM Subject: Re: [ethersex-devel] usart.h für 4800

Re: [ethersex-devel] usart.h für 4800 8E2

2012-06-19 Thread Oliver Wagner
Hi, ich lassse bei mir die Initialisierung über YPORT machen und ändere dann im control6 einfach nur die Framesize: // Set USART to 8E2 UCSR0C|=_BV(UPM01)|_BV(USBS0); (Atmega 1284p mit 20 Mhz) Viele Grüße, Olli ___ Ethersex-devel mailing lis

[ethersex-devel] Bootloader: Seltsame 5s-Wartezeit bei BOOTP

2012-06-19 Thread Oliver Wagner
Hi, mir ist aufgefallen, dass der Bootloader bei mir immer etwa 5s wartet, nachdem er mit dem Download und Flashen fertig ist. Ich benutze hierbei immer bootp statt tftpomatic (vorkonfigurierte IP/TFTP-Server-Adresse). Ich vermute, dass dies ein Bug in services/tftp/tftp-bootload.c Zeile 226 ist,

[ethersex-devel] Watchcat / Ethersex hängt sich auf ?

2012-06-19 Thread Klaus Reichenecker
Sorry für die vielen Fragen, bin gerade am rumprobieren. Habe eine ganz einfache Konfiguration, schalte ein paar Pins per ECMD, wollte jetzt zusätzlich Eingänge mit Netcat abfragen. (Und damit dann auf dem Server Dinge auslösen, aber erst mal nur in die Log schreiben) Habe bei "Watch IO-Change